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son’s upcoming DC outing, Black Adam, has added a crucial new cast member, with rising actor Bodhi Sabongui, whose role is being kept a secret at present, but it has been described as “a key role in the Black Adam-DC canon”.
Black Adam will join the pantheon of DC cinematic heroes and villains, with the hugely popular character having been due a movie adaptation for years.
Black Adam is due to be directed by Jaume Collet-Serra, who previously helmed The Shallows, Non-Stop and the upcoming Jungle Cruise, also starring Johnson.
